Alberta Hardcore Comp (Intl Tapes)

Alberta has one of the best DIY/hardcore scenes in Canada, if not the world. It is also essentially unknown to that world, for reasons that are partly due to a lack of touring and recording infrastructure, but are also largely geographical.  I could tell you about the weird, harmonious convergence of political punks, hipster kids from the suburbs, and feral children from outlying rural areas that took place over the past four years. I could tell you about the pioneering cassette label Bart Records, and the seemingly police-impervious house venue Castle Awesome, around which much of this scene has centered and developed. I could tell you at length about the historical and political precedents that make punk rock flourish in a conservative province with an oil-driven economy.  I could even compile 11 recordings of bands from that scene, many of which were recorded in raw live takes and were never intended to have a broad listenership. But none of that would do anything to show you exactly how significant it feels to be in a basement in Edmonton, screaming along and hurling your body into people who you know would never hurt you, not for anything.
